I am trying to find out who designed this couch. It is in three sections (L shape) and is made of 3/16 chrome rod welded together with a canvas (with leather corners)support for the cushions on the seats. The arm rests are curved with four (4) side by side wire rods that connect to a piece of wood both on the back and on the front. Click on the X then click on photobucket to see the photos. Thank you for any information about this couch.

Charles Stendig
Hello, I spoke with Charles Stendig this afternoon and after studying photos of the couch he said that he did not import it and did not know who did or who designed it. He was very kind and we spoke of the furniture business in the late 50's and 60'. He is contacting some friends who might know something about the couch. I am still searching.
